SpringBoot的快速入门

Maven

Maven可以方便管理依赖的 Jar 包

IDEA 自带Maven,也可以选择自己安装

安装Maven:https://blog.csdn.net/qq_59636442/article/details/142314019

创建项目

通过Spring Initializr 快速创建项目:https://start.springboot.io/

我的项目名叫blog,可以自己修改

创建HelloController

java 复制代码
package com.example.blog;
import org.springframework.web.bind.annotation.GetMapping;
import org.springframework.web.bind.annotation.RequestMapping;
import org.springframework.web.bind.annotation.RequestMethod;
import org.springframework.web.bind.annotation.RestController;


// 注解说明:处理 Http 请求
@RestController
public class HelloController {

    //    路由请求 可以设置各种操作方法
    @RequestMapping(value="/hello",method = RequestMethod.GET)
    // @GetMapping、@PostMapping、@PutMapping、@DeleteMapping 是 @RequestMapping 的子集
    // 选择一种使用
    // @GetMapping("/hello")
    public String hello() {
        return  "Hello World!";
    }
}

浏览器访问:http://localhost:8080/hello

可以看到

下一步(MySQL的增删改查)

SpringBoot MySQL的增删改查:https://blog.csdn.net/qq_59636442/article/details/143890303

相关推荐
码农老起2 小时前
与Aspose.pdf类似的jar库分享
java·pdf·jar
程序猿小D2 小时前
第三百八十九节 JavaFX教程 - JavaFX WebEngine
java·eclipse·intellij-idea·vr·javafx
codingandsleeping3 小时前
浏览器的缓存机制
前端·后端
self-discipline6344 小时前
【Java】Java核心知识点与相应面试技巧(七)——类与对象(二)
java·开发语言·面试
潘多编程4 小时前
SpringBoot分布式项目订单管理实战:Mybatis最佳实践全解
spring boot·分布式·mybatis
wei3872452324 小时前
java笔记02
java·开发语言·笔记
qq_485015214 小时前
Spring Boot 非web应用程序
spring boot
追逐时光者4 小时前
面试官问:你知道 C# 单例模式有哪几种常用的实现方式?
后端·.net
Asthenia04124 小时前
Numpy:数组生成/modf/sum/输出格式规则
后端
zjj5874 小时前
Docker使用ubuntu
java·docker·eureka